This is it. The final round of the 2nd GTPlanet IndyCar Series. We head to the Twin Ring Motegi racing complex for the first time ever for a 250 mile finale on the one and a half mile superspeedway which is set to be included in next season's schedule multiple times. The Penske #1, Joe, will have to make up 13 points in Japan on championship leader and Chip Ganassi #1, Tom McDonald in order to clinch the championship whilst Team Penske will also be looking to defend their rapidly disappearing constructors lead at the intermediate oval, so expect frantic and urgent driving from all parties as they try their best to boost their position in next season's team draft. The only noteworthy rule change is that the 'new' caution procedure will be implemented this week but the actual caution speed is yet to be determined. It's been a brilliant season of IndyCar so let's wrap it up with an amazing race at Motegi gents 👍

This is the race weekend of the season where we remember the late Dan Wheldon; 2005 IndyCar champion and two time Indy 500 winner who died in a tragic accident at Las Vegas Motor Speedway in the 2011 IndyCar World Championship Race. The event has been permanently renamed the 'DW IndyCar World Championship' in his honour and 5, pace speed, laps of the track will be run at the start of the event in his memory. Please remain silent on the mics during this 5 lap period as a mark of respect.
